S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: *Title, Associated Form, and OMB Number:* Industry Partnership Survey, OMB Control Number 0702-0122. *Needs and Uses:* The information collected from this survey will be used to systematically survey and measure industry contractors to better understand how they feel about SDDC's acquisition processes and to improve the way business is conducted. The SDDC provides global surface deployment command and control and distribution operations to meet National Security objectives in peace and war. They are working to be the Warfighter's single surface deployment/distribution provider for adaptive and flexible solutions delivering capability and sustainment on time. Respondents will be commercial firms who have contracts awarded by SDDC for several program areas. *Affected Public:* Business or Other for-Profit. *Annual Burden Hours:* 632. *Number of Respondents:* 1,264. *Responses per Respondent:* 1. *Average Burden per Response:* 30 minutes. *Frequency:* Annually. SDDC works with industry partners in several program areas, Global Domestic Distribution Program, Freight Global Distribution Program, Personal Property Traffic Management Program, Transportation Engineering Agency, Army Ammunition & Explosives and several more. Most industry partners only provide services in one or two of the program areas, so the survey design provides for transparently skipping respondents only to the sections that are relevant to them. To make performance improvements in the operations of these programs areas, SDDC plans to undertake voluntary surveys of our “partners” in industry for 3 years from the approval/renewal date.
